Home » C – Bài 18: Hàm sinh số ngẫu nhiên. | Bảng Tin về chủ đề random trong c |

C – Bài 18: Hàm sinh số ngẫu nhiên. | Bảng Tin về chủ đề random trong c |

Có phải bạn đang tìm hiểu sản phẩm nói về random trong c có phải không? Có phải là bạn đang muốn tìm chủ đề C – Bài 18: Hàm sinh số ngẫu nhiên. đúng không? Nếu đúng như vậy thì mời bạn xem nó ngay tại đây.

C – Bài 18: Hàm sinh số ngẫu nhiên. | Xem thông tin về laptop tại đây.

[button color=”primary” size=”medium” link=”#” icon=”” target=”false” nofollow=”false”]XEM VIDEO BÊN DƯỚI[/button]

Ngoài xem những thông tin về laptop mới cập nhật này bạn có thể xem thêm nhiều thông tin hữu dụng khác do Chúng tôi cung cấp tại đây nha.

Chia sẻ liên quan đến đề tài random trong c.

Hướng dẫn lập trình c cơ bản. Hàm tạo số ngẫu nhiên, hàm rand (), srand (), cách sử dụng, ý nghĩa của hàm rand (). hàm số ngẫu nhiên. Hướng dẫn lập trình C cho người mới bắt đầu. kênh triệu cơ thể – hãy cùng nhau phát triển!

Hình ảnh liên quan đếnchủ đề C – Bài 18: Hàm sinh số ngẫu nhiên..

C - Bài 18: Hàm sinh số ngẫu nhiên.

C – Bài 18: Hàm sinh số ngẫu nhiên.

>> Ngoài xem chuyên mục này bạn có thể tìm hiểu thêm nhiều Thông tin hay khác tại đây: Xem nhiều hơn tại đây.

Nội dung có liên quan đến từ khoá random trong c.

#Bài #Hàm #sinh #số #ngẫu #nhiên.

[vid_tags].

C – Bài 18: Hàm sinh số ngẫu nhiên..

random trong c.

Hy vọng những Thông tin về chủ đề random trong c này sẽ có giá trị cho bạn. Cảm ơn bạn rất nhiều.

27 thoughts on “C – Bài 18: Hàm sinh số ngẫu nhiên. | Bảng Tin về chủ đề random trong c |”

  1. Dạ chào anh,em muốn tạo một mảng một chiều với số phần tử n (min = 10 và max = 100) và các phần tử đều là ngẫu nhiên. Hiện tại phần random các phần tử đều ra kết quả tốt, tuy nhiên lúc em xuất mảng thì lại ra giá trị rác, không phải các giá trị đã random được ở trên. Em cũng xem qua phần mảng của anh rồi ạ. Nhờ anh xem giúp ạ, dưới đây là đoạn code của em:

    #include
    <stdio.h>
    #include
    <stdib.h>
    #include
    <time.h>

    int main(){

    int a[100];int n; int k; int s; int i;

    srand(time(NULL));

    n = rand()%91 + 10; k = n + 10;

    printf("So phan tu mang la: n = %dn",n);

    for (i=0;i<n;i++){

    s = rand()%k;

    printf("a[%d] = %dn",i,s);

    }

    for (i=0;i<n;i++)

    printf("%5d",a[i]);

    return 0;

    }

    Cảm ơn anh nhiều ạ

  2. Anh xem code em có sai cho nao ko ạ
    #include <stdio.h>
    #include <stdlib.h>

    int randomx(int min, int max){
    return min + rand() % (max + 1 – min);
    }
    int main(){

    int con_so = randomx(1, 10), conso;
    char luachon;
    bandau:
    printf("nhap so ban chon (so duoi 10)");
    scanf("%d", &conso);
    printf("day la so ban chon %d nhap Y = yes / N = no", conso);
    scanf("%c", luachon);
    switch(luachon)
    {
    case 'Y':
    goto dieukien;
    break;
    case 'N':
    goto bandau;
    break;
    case 'y':
    goto dieukien;
    break;

    case 'n':
    goto bandau;
    break;

    default:
    goto bandau;
    break;
    }
    printf("%d",con_so);
    dieukien:
    if(conso == con_so)
    {
    printf("chuc mung a");
    printf("ban da chien thang");
    }
    else
    {
    printf("ket qua sai");
    printf("ban muon choi lai nhap Y de choi lai N de ngung");
    char choilai;
    switch(choilai){
    case 'Y':
    goto bandau;
    break;
    case 'N':
    goto het;
    break;
    case 'y':
    goto bandau;
    break;
    case 'n':
    goto het;
    break;
    default:
    goto het;
    }
    }
    het:
    return 0;
    }

  3. cho em hỏi, em cho ngẫu nhiên mà các số cứ bị gần nhau, ví dụ như: 4565, 4576, 4598, 4614,… Em hoàn toàn để nó ngẫu nhiên từ 0 đến 32767. Có cách nào fix cái này không ạ?

Leave a Reply

Your email address will not be published. Required fields are marked *